On stage at a contest lifetime bodybuilder Dave Pulcinella begins to experience a recurring problem. Dehydrated for the show his muscles being to cramp, threatening his ability to continue.

This is a short clip for the acclaimed bodybuilding documentary Raising the Bar 2.
